In the world of gaming technology, news that captures the attention of both gaming enthusiasts and new users rarely appears. This time, Nintendo is responding to expectations by announcing that their upcoming console, tentatively called Switch 2, will offer backward compatibility with titles from the first Switch.

The new console will be based on ARM architecture, which will facilitate the implementation of backward compatibility. The current sales of the first Switch amount to an impressive 146 million units, and the total number of sold games has exceeded 1.3 billion, making it the most successful Nintendo console.

In the future, the company plans to provide more information regarding the details of this compatibility, including aspects related to the support of physical cards. Nintendo emphasizes that their goal is to continue supporting the development of games and the platform at new levels, while maintaining a bond with existing users. This move may prove crucial in retaining the current user base, who will be able to seamlessly use their previous purchases on the new platform.
